Transaction d8c506fca586022b64a824c15f81f102b1030d19e694e83400c77596aec4e890

1 Input
2 Outputs
  • d8c506fca586022b64a824c15f81f102b1030d19e694e83400c77596aec4e890:0
  • value  25613386703
    address  13L2wJCvtcAm6yhpxcUviidpDQNFhJXjgV
  • d8c506fca586022b64a824c15f81f102b1030d19e694e83400c77596aec4e890:1
  • value  15629962
    address  19TJMPDFHVoKAXsVCvQJEq69vf2uJw6AkM